Signs Your Scooter Chain Needs Replacement

For electric scooters, if you notice an unusual amount of noise or a rough ride, it may mean it’s time to consider a replacement for those worn-out links. A scooter chain’s lifespan may end if damage indicators like stretched or rusted links, cracked rollers, or tight spots are present.

To keep your electric scooter running safely and smoothly, it’s important to promptly and properly attend to this important maintenance task.

Tools Needed For Replacing A Scooter Chain

Swapping out the chain on your electric scooter is a rewarding experience that often leads to a smoother ride. However, having the right tools for the job is important – one that makes chain tensioning and replacement hassle-free.

When replacing the chain on your electric scooter, having the right tools can make the process much smoother and more rewarding. Here are some essential tools you’ll need for a successful chain replacement:

  1. Chain Breaker Tool: A chain breaker tool is essential for safely removing the old chain from your scooter. It allows you to break the chain into the desired length and remove or install the necessary links.
  2. Allen Wrench Set: An Allen wrench set is useful for loosening and tightening various bolts and screws on your scooter, including those that hold the chain guard or tensioner in place.
  3. Screwdriver Set: A set of screwdrivers will come in handy for any additional screws or fasteners that need to be removed during the chain replacement process.
  4. Pliers: Pliers can be useful for holding and manipulating small parts, especially when adjusting the chain tension or attaching the master link.
  5. Rags or Cleaning Cloth: Before installing the new chain, thoroughly clean the sprockets and other components. Having some rags or a cleaning cloth will help you remove dirt or debris, ensuring a smooth fit for the new chain.
  6. Chain Lubricant: After installing the new chain, you’ll want to keep it properly lubricated to reduce friction and wear. A chain lubricant specifically designed for scooters or bicycles will help prolong the life of the chain.
  7. Work Stand or Stand-Up Scooter: While not a tool in the traditional sense, having a work stand or a stand-up scooter can make the process much more convenient. It allows you to elevate the scooter off the ground, making it easier to access and work on the chain.

With these essential tools, you can confidently tackle the replacement of your scooter’s chain, ensuring a smoother and more enjoyable ride afterward.

Lubrication

A well-lubricated chain ensures a smooth and trouble-free ride on your scooter. Lubrication plays a vital role in combating chain degradation and promoting its longevity.

To maintain your scooter’s chain, it is essential to identify suitable types of lubricants specifically designed for this purpose. Apply the selected lubricant evenly on your chain, and regularly check and reapply it, especially after riding in wet conditions.
